2022 was wild for the stock market.

Let's recap 2022 in 22 numbers.:
+47%: Chevron was the best performing stock in the Dow Jones
-49%: Collapse in Salesforce, worst performing stock in the Dow Jones

$3.6 trillion: Market cap slump in FAAMG (Facebook, Apple, Amazon, Microsoft, Google): $3.6 trillion
$33 trillion: Global equity market cap slump from November 2021 high

-50%: Decline in pviate equity stocks from November 2021 high
2009: Hang Seng index fell to its lowest level since 2009

76%: best performing equity market in USD terms was Turkey
2: Number of Fed rate hikes forecast for 2022 in the BoFa Glboal FMS in Dec 2021

1969: US unemployment rate fell to 3.5%, lowest since 1969
34%: record YoY rise in Miami house prices in May 2022

-35%: return from the 30-year US Treasury bond, worst in over a century
< $1 trillion: crypto currency crash took crypto market cap from $3 trillion to less than $1 trillion

2: commodities were the best performing asset class for the second consecutive year
90%: rise in natural gas prices

382 million barrels: US strategic petroleum reserve slashes to lowest since 1984
$750 billion: fiscal policy stimulus in Europe & UK to offset the Russian war

33%: yield on China HY bonds rose to staggering 33% (spread > 3000 bps)
-16%: Japanese yen was the worst performing major currency

9.1%: The US CPI hit a 40-year high
45.8%: German PPI hit a 100-year high

284: number of central bank rate hikes in 2022 (> 1 per trading day)
5.4x: ratio of US private sector financial assets to GDP
